Abstract: At 8:45 a.m. on September 2, 2020, Employee #1 and Employee #2 were working as carpenters for a framing contractor. The employees had entered the interior of a structure preparing to start working. Two coworkers from different contractor were on top of the structure removing a brace. The trusses were set-up in the wrong direction and needed to be rotated using a crane. When one of the coworkers removed the brace, the truss fell and hit other trusses causing a domino effect. The trusses fell on top of Employee #1 and Employee #2. Employee #1 was hospitalized with fractures, lacerations, cuts and bruises to his legs and skull. Employee #2 was hospitalized to treat fractures, lacerations, cuts and bruises to his legs.
